1. NSF Faculty Early Career Development Program (CAREER)
The NSF CAREER award is one of the National Science Foundation's most prestigious awards for junior faculty.
It's designed to support individuals who exemplify the role of teacher-scholars through outstanding research, excellent education, and the integration of education and research within the context of their organization's mission.
- Funding Amount: Varies by directorate, but the minimum award is $400,000 to $500,000 over five years.
- Key Eligibility: Applicants must hold a doctoral degree, be untenured, and be employed in a tenure-track position at an eligible U.S. institution.
You must not have previously received a CAREER award.
Check the specific solicitation for full details, as eligibility can be nuanced.
- Deadline: The next anticipated deadline is July 23, 2026.
- How to Apply: Applications must be submitted via Research.gov or Grants.gov.
The core of the application is a 15-page project description that details your proposed research plan and a corresponding educational plan, demonstrating how the two are integrated.

2. NIH Director's Early Independence Award (DP5)
Part of the NIH's High-Risk, High-Reward Research program, the Early Independence Award (EIA) is for the boldest thinkers.
This grant allows exceptional junior scientists to skip the traditional postdoctoral training period and launch their own independent research labs directly after completing their terminal degree (Ph.D., M.D., etc.).
It's a high-stakes opportunity for those with a truly innovative research vision.
- Funding Amount: Up to $250,000 in direct costs per year for up to five years, plus applicable indirect costs.
- Key Eligibility: Applicants must have received their terminal research degree or completed clinical training within the 15 months prior to or following the application due date.
The applicant's institution must provide significant support and commit to providing the awardee with independent research space.
- Deadline: The next anticipated application due date is September 5, 2026.
- How to Apply: Applications are submitted through the standard NIH application process using the SF424 (R&R) application package.
The research essay is limited to 12 pages and should focus on the significance and innovation of your proposed project.

3. Burroughs Wellcome Fund (BWF) Career Awards at the Scientific Interface (CASI)
This highly competitive foundation grant is designed to bridge the gap between the physical/computational sciences and the biological sciences.
The BWF CASI award supports postdoctoral fellows with backgrounds in fields like physics, chemistry, engineering, and computer science who are applying their expertise to solve biological problems.
It provides a crucial financial bridge as they transition to a faculty position.
- Funding Amount: $500,000 over five years.
- Key Eligibility: Applicants must be in the final one to two years of their postdoctoral fellowship.
They must hold a Ph.D. in a field of physical, mathematical, computational, or engineering science and be conducting research in the biological sciences. U.S. or Canadian citizenship/permanent residency is required.
- Deadline: The next pre-proposal deadline is anticipated for January 8, 2026.
- How to Apply: The process begins with a pre-proposal.
If invited, you will submit a full application.
The application requires a detailed research plan, letters of recommendation, and a nomination from your institution.

Pro Tips for a Winning Early-Career Application
Securing one of these awards requires more than just a great idea.
Your application must tell a compelling story about your potential as a future leader in science.
Emphasize Your Vision and Independence
Reviewers want to see that you are not just an extension of your Ph.D. or postdoctoral advisor.
Clearly articulate your unique research niche and your long-term vision.
For the NIH DP5, this is the entire premise of the award.
For the NSF CAREER, this is demonstrated through a five-year plan that establishes your research and educational trajectory.
Integrate Research and Education (Especially for NSF)
The NSF CAREER award is not just a research grant; it's an investment in a teacher-scholar.
Your educational plan cannot be an afterthought.
It must be as innovative and well-conceived as your research plan and be genuinely integrated with it.
Think about novel undergraduate course development, K-12 outreach programs, or mentorship initiatives that stem directly from your research activities.
Secure Strong Institutional Support
For all these awards, a strong letter of support from your department chair or dean is crucial.
This letter should not be a generic template.
It must detail the specific resources, mentorship, and protected time the institution will provide to ensure your success.
For the NIH DP5 and BWF CASI, which support a transition to independence, this institutional commitment is a heavily weighted review criterion.
